How to solve a roof leak in Rio Rancho without guessing

The stain tells you water reached the house; it does not tell you where the roof opened. A useful Rio Rancho leak scope follows the water path, checks the materials along it, and rebuilds the detail that failed.

Trace uphill and across the roof

Start with the attic or ceiling evidence, then inspect penetrations, walls, valleys, laps, fasteners, shingles, panels, and prior repairs above it. uv-brittled shingles and cracked sealants from high-elevation sun is one local clue, but it still has to match the observed water path.

Check how far moisture traveled

Wet insulation, stained framing, softened decking, and repeated sealant patches can turn a small exterior defect into a wider repair. The quote should separate roofing work from any drying, carpentry, or interior restoration that may also be needed.

Restore drainage, then verify

The repair should shed water through proper laps and flashing, with sealant supporting the assembly rather than replacing it. Ask for opened-condition and completion photographs plus a clear return process if the leak appears again.

What roof leak repair costs in Rio Rancho

A leak repair commonly lands around $400-$2,400 in Rio Rancho, but the ceiling stain does not set the price. The entry point, roof access, material removed to expose it, and moisture found underneath determine the scope.

Pipe boot / vent boot replacement
One accessible penetration on a walkable roof; steep access costs more
$200-$750
Flashing repair at a wall or vent
The transition is opened and correctly rebuilt, not just caulked over
$350-$1,850
Valley leak repair
Both slopes are opened and the water-shedding channel is restored
$500-$2,900
Chimney or skylight flashing
These transitions require careful opening, flashing, and tie-in work
$750-$4,200

These are 2026 planning ranges from the 3D Roofs pricing model, adjusted by the Rio Rancho market factor. The property quote should replace the reference assumptions with measured roof area, pitch, access, materials, and documented conditions. See our pricing methodology.

How Rio Rancho weather changes roof leak diagnosis

Rio Rancho roofs take elevation-grade UV all year, then face the summer monsoon: gust fronts, brief violent hail, and rain that arrives sideways. Big daily temperature swings cycle every material, and the city's mix of pitched shingle roofs and flat or low-slope sections means two different failure modes on one street.

NOAA storm reports logged 13 hail events, 11 damaging thunderstorm-wind events, and 4 tornadoes in Sandoval County from 2020 through 2025.

Wind-driven rain can move sideways

Water can cross lifted edges, loose flashing, wall intersections, vents, and valleys before gravity carries it to the visible stain. The diagnosis should account for storm direction instead of looking only straight above the room.

Dry weather can hide an intermittent leak

Record what conditions trigger the leak and photograph the interior evidence before it dries. When the source is not visible, a roofer may need a controlled diagnostic process rather than repeated sealant on the first suspicious detail.

Repeated wetting can widen the work

A small exterior opening can affect underlayment, decking, insulation, framing, or finishes if it remains active. The roof estimate should identify what it includes and keep drying, carpentry, or interior restoration separate when those services are needed.

What New Mexico law means before you approve a roof leak repair

The written scope should identify the suspected source, area to be opened, repair method, concealed-condition process, price, and return terms. Verify local permit requirements when the repair expands beyond the original detail.

You can file an insurance complaint with the state

If you run into trouble with a homeowners claim, policy issuance, or cancellation, the Consumer Assistance Bureau says it assists consumers who are having difficulty with an insurance issue. Consumers may submit complaints involving insurance companies concerning the issuance or cancellation of policies and the processing of claims. The Bureau also says it can help with complaints against insurance companies, agents, and adjusters operating within New Mexico.

The state can review complaints, but it does not act as your lawyer

The Consumer Assistance Bureau says it processes complaints by assisting the consumer in resolving disputes in a fair and impartial manner. It also states that the Bureau does not have the regulatory authority to determine damages or make settlement decisions on your behalf, cannot give legal advice, and cannot act as your representative. If a complaint raises concern about possible Insurance Code violations, the Bureau says a referral may be made to the Investigations Bureau or Office of Legal Counsel.

Home insurers must give notice before cancellation or non-renewal

The homeowners insurance guidance says companies shall give policyholders at least ten days notice prior to the date of cancellation and 30 days notice prior to the date of non-renewal. It also explains that cancellation and non-renewal are different, and lists examples of reasons a company can cancel a policy, including failure to pay premium, fraud or serious misrepresentations, and certain hazard-increasing acts or violations.

If you cannot get coverage in the normal market, there is a FAIR Plan path

The homeowners insurance guidance says the New Mexico Property Insurance Program is the underwriting association for the New Mexico F.A.I.R. plan and that the FAIR Plan Act was enacted to provide essential property insurance to qualified applicants in the State of New Mexico who are unable to secure such insurance in the normal market. The guidance says applicants may apply directly to the program for coverage or use a representative or insurance agent to act on the applicant’s behalf.

Roof leak questions Rio Rancho homeowners ask

Why is the ceiling stain not always below the roof leak in Rio Rancho?+

Water can enter at flashing, a penetration, valley, fastener, edge, or lifted roofing, then travel across decking, underlayment, framing, or insulation before it becomes visible. The stain marks where water reached the room, so diagnosis should trace uphill and across the roof rather than patching directly above it.

Why does my Rio Rancho roof leak only during wind-driven rain?+

Wind can push water sideways or uphill through a lifted edge, loose flashing, wall intersection, vent, or valley that may not leak during a light vertical rain. Record the wind direction and storm conditions that trigger the leak; that pattern can help the roofer narrow the entry point without guessing.

How should a roofer find the source of a leak in Rio Rancho?+

The roofer should start with the room and accessible attic evidence, map the moisture path, and inspect the roof details above and beside it. When the source remains uncertain, the next step should be a controlled diagnostic process and documented findings, not repeated sealant on whichever detail looks suspicious first.

Does a roof leak mean I need a full replacement in Rio Rancho?+

Not by itself. One identified entry point may be repairable when the surrounding roof and deck remain serviceable. Replacement deserves a closer look when leaks occur across different areas, nearby material is too brittle or damaged to tie into, decking problems are distributed, or a durable repair boundary cannot be established.

What should a Rio Rancho roof leak estimate include?+

It should name the suspected entry point, area to be opened, materials to be removed and replaced, treatment of wet decking or underlayment, and the return process if water reappears. Interior drying, finish repair, mold assessment, or structural work should be identified separately when they are outside the roofing scope.
